8 clarifications Sean Spicer would like to make from his Easter children's book reading

Published by Yahoo on Tue, 18 Apr 2017


Press Secretary Sean Spicer has pretty notorious foot-in-mouth syndrome. Recently, he's gotten some heat for saying Hitler never never used chemical weapons on his own people, and then immediately referred to concentration camps as "Holocaust centers." He is, at this point, a sentient facepalm.
